From Neglect to New Beginnings

Malta’s animal welfare scene has long been a tale of two halves. On one hand, we have a passionate community of volunteers and organisations dedicated to rescuing and rehabilitating neglected and abandoned animals. On the other, we’ve struggled with a lack of permanent, purpose-built facilities to house and care for these animals while they wait for their forever homes.

Enter the Marsaxlokk Animal Rehoming Centre, a project that promises to bridge this gap and provide a safe, nurturing space for animals in need. The centre, a joint initiative between local NGO’s and the government, will span over 5,000 square metres, offering ample room for dogs, cats, and other small animals to play, socialise, and receive the care they deserve.

State-of-the-Art Facilities for Furry Friends

But this isn’t just any old shelter. The centre is designed with animal welfare at its core, boasting state-of-the-art facilities that will set new standards for animal care in Malta. Think expansive exercise areas, climate-controlled kennels, a veterinary clinic, and even a grooming parlour to ensure our furry friends are looking and feeling their best.

But it’s not all about the animals (though they are the stars of the show!). The centre will also include a visitor’s centre, complete with a café and gift shop, providing a perfect pit-stop for locals and tourists alike. Plus, it’s set to create jobs, both in the centre itself and in the surrounding area, as the demand for services grows.
